how much power at 15 psi with this setup??
here is the setup:
ls block, stock sleeves (block guard)
81.25 je pistons
9.1:1 compression
eagle rods
balanced crank
type r head, cams,
edlebroke intake manifold, port matched to head,
skunk2 springs,retainers and cam gears
msd 6al
drag turbo kit
550 injectors
s100 hondata
the turbo is a t3t4 ( .57 trim, .63 A/R)
on the dyno the deltagate waste gate wont hold the boost, 6psi till like 6500rpm after that boost spike to like 11 psi then drop to like 5psi and so on
the down pipe is 2.25 inches
it made 301 hp and 210 ft/lb torque, graphs will be posted soon
how much power u guys think its gonna do may be at 15 to 17 psi (thats if the injectors will supply enough fuel)???
*will tune with c16 and open downpipe
any comments are welcome, please let me know what u guys think

Re: how much power at 15 psi with this setup?? (ek9turbo)
get rid of the delta gate, a tial or HKS would be far superior. I haven't heard much review of the new Turbonetics wastegate, but it could be promising. Anyway, make sure your manifold to wastegate openings are the same diameter or damn close or you'll always get boost spikes and excess heat. I didnt know skunk2 made turbo cams, because if your using N/A cams you should sell them and get some turbo grind cams. The arent really optimal for boost. Look for a cam with lots of duration and dont worry about lift, its not really effective in a boosted motor. Looks like a bitchin set up, good power, i'd say the injectors should hold and you could easily see 350-380hp because your boost was spiking, meaning your previous tune wasn't acurate for the constant 11psi you could hit, it was for a spike. good work

Re: how much power at 15 psi with this setup?? (ek9turbo)
i have a simliar set up with a stock head... with 550 injectors they were at 100% duty cycle... at 340 to the wheels at 13 psi with that same turbo... I'd invest in some bigger injectors for sure. I didn't, and ended up running too lean, which in turn caused some serious damange to my motor.
On my old old set up I was running the drag manifold & deltagate and noticed a tad bit of spiking... went from about 7.5 to about 8.5 on occasion. I can't tell you whether it was the wastegate or manifold....
